Antibacterial effect and biological reaction of calcium phosphate cement impregnated with iodine for use in bone defects

Abstract: Calcium phosphate cement (CPC) is often used to repair bone defects that occur after bone tumor and fracture treatment. To address bone defect cases with a high infection risk, developing CPCs with a longlasting wide-spectrum antibacterial effect is critical. Povidone-iodine has a wide antibacterial spectrum. Though there have been some reports of CPC containing antibiotics, no report of CPC with iodine has been described. “…Antibiotics used systemically in the treatment of osteomyelitis have limited efficacy because they do not penetrate well into cavities filled with dead bone and necrotic content. As these antibiotics are given in very high doses and for a long time for the same reasons, they have the disadvantages of side effects, systemic toxicity, long hospital stays, high cost, and the need for additional surgery [ 10 ]. For this reason, research on local carrier systems and local antibiotic applications is increasing day by day [ 11 ].…”
